I recently had to recover a lot of data from my backup pool which is on a Solaris 11 system. I'm now sending regular snapshots back to the pool and all was well until the pool became nearly full. I then started getting receive failures:

receiving incremental stream of tank/vbox/windows@Wednesday_1800 into backup/vbox/windows@Wednesday_1800 zfs_receive: Can't mount a version 6 file system on a version 33 pool. Pool must be upgraded to mount this file system.

When I freed up space on the pool, the errors stopped:

receiving incremental stream of tank/vbox/windows@Wednesday_1800 into backup/vbox/windows@Wednesday_1800
received 380MB stream in 18 seconds (21.1MB/sec)

On the Solaris 11.1 sender:

zfs get -H version tank/vbox/windows
tank/vbox/windows       version 5       -

Odd!  I assume an error code was being misreported.
